Significant rise in Phthalic Anhydride values on back of strong demand in DOP

Published on January 18, 2017

There has been significant rise in PA values last week on back of significant rise in demand for DOP in Asian market. This high has been the highest in last five years. Asian phthalic anhydride margins hit five-year high on strong end-year demand for DOP. Again, low inventory levels has also been cited as one of the major factor for rise in demand and price. PA is prepared from Ortho Xylene and alternative is Naphthalene. Naphthalene-based PA plants in China cut operating rates in the second half of last year amid a restriction on adherence to environmental regulations ahead of the G20 summit in Hangzhou, exacerbating already tight supply. Naphthalene is an alternative feedstock used to make PA that is typically preferred as it is cheaper than OX. Last year in October OX prices surged amid the strong demand for PA and continued to rise throughout the fourth quarter amid stockpiling ahead of the Lunar New Year holidays.
